Navicat 是一款功能强大的数据库管理工具,它支持多种数据库系统,包括 MySQL、
Redis、Oracle、PostgreSQL、SQLite、SQL Server、MariaDB 和 MongoDB 等。
Navicat 以其直观的用户界面、丰富的功能和灵活的操作方式,成为众多开发者和数据
库管理员的首选工具。以下是对 Navicat 的详细介绍:
一、主要功能
1. 数据库连接和管理:Navicat 允许用户轻松连接到各种数据库系统,提供直观的界面来
管理数据库对象、表结构、索引、触发器等。
2. 数据查询和开发:Navicat 提供了强大的 SQL 编辑器,支持用户编写和执行复杂的
SQL 查询、存储过程、触发器和函数。同时,它还具备代码自动完成、语法高亮和调
试等功能,为用户提供优秀的开发体验。
3. 数据导入和导出:Navicat 提供了灵活的数据导入和导出功能,使用户能够轻松地将数
据从一个数据库系统导入到另一个数据库系统,或将数据导出为不同的文件格式。
4. 数据同步和备份:Navicat 支持在不同的数据库之间进行数据同步,以保持数据的一致
性。此外,它还提供了数据库备份和恢复功能,确保数据的安全性和完整性。
5. 数据库建模和设计:Navicat 提供了强大的数据建模工具,帮助用户设计和维护数据库
结构。它支持逆向工程,可以从现有的数据库生成数据库模型,并提供直观的图形界
面来编辑和调整数据库结构。
二、产品特点
1. 直观的用户界面:Navicat 的用户界面设计良好,以安全且简单的方法创建、组织、访
问和共享信息。它提供了可自定义的布局和皮肤选项,为用户提供个性化的工作环境。
2. 多数据库支持:Navicat 支持多个主流数据库系统,使用户能够在同一个工具中管理不
同类型的数据库。这大大提高了工作效率,降低了管理成本。
3. 强大的功能集:Navicat 不仅具备基本的数据库管理功能,还提供了丰富的数据处理和
分析工具,如数据报表生成、数据可视化等。这些功能帮助用户更好地理解和分析数
据。
三、应用场景
Navicat 广泛应用于各种数据库开发、管理和维护场景。无论是开发者、数据库管理员
还是数据分析师,都可以使用 Navicat 来简化数据库的管理工作。同时,Navicat 还支
持与云数据库兼容,使得用户能够更方便地管理云端的数据库资源。
四、版本与扩展
Navicat 提供了多个版本和扩展工具,以满足不同用户的需求。例如,Navicat
Premium 是一个可多重连接的数据库管理工具,它结合了其他 Navicat 成员的功能,
允许用户以单一程序同时连接到多种数据库系统。此外,Navicat 还提供了 Navicat
Cloud 等扩展服务,帮助用户实现更高效的团队协作和数据管理。
综上所述,Navicat 是一款功能强大、易于使用的数据库管理工具。它凭借其丰富的功
能集、直观的用户界面和多数据库支持等优势,赢得了众多用户的信赖和好评。无论
是数据库初学者还是专业人士,都可以通过使用 Navicat 来提高工作效率和降低管理
成本。